Transaction 91fe1db99c4f00d4a5454a3fc004291d637b6eab780f9fb08c09514af42a0251

5 Input
2 Outputs
  • 91fe1db99c4f00d4a5454a3fc004291d637b6eab780f9fb08c09514af42a0251:0
  • value  1246358
    address  1BpujiYorM7zeW2nRsucxyQSR5Q44zprVa
  • 91fe1db99c4f00d4a5454a3fc004291d637b6eab780f9fb08c09514af42a0251:1
  • value  19590870
    address  3P1x3SiTg6KoGb717GDRJNDsgEHFypdH3a